    EEW in Rostock, Germany, is currently working on the 940 tonnes XL monopiles that will be deployed at DONG Energy’s offshore wind farms Gode Wind 1 and 2. The 66.5 meter long monopiles have a diameter of 7.5 meter and a total weight of 940 tonnes. According to schedule, the monopiles will be rammed into […]

    EnBW has commissioned a consortium consisting of the WeserWind and Alstom to build the substation for Baltic 2 offshore wind farm. Wind farm will consist of 80 Seiemens’ 3,6MW wind turbines located 32 km north of the island Rügen. Alstom will be in charge of electrical construction and Weser Wind in charge of steel construction.
